The Intelligence-Led Guarding Model
Security in financial institutions is an anticipatory service rather than a reactive one. As a result, the financial protection sector in 2026 has adopted the “Active Survivability” paradigm. This has fundamentally transformed the requirements for personnel, who are now trained to manage the intricate web of digital and physical interfaces that define a modern bank or hedge fund headquarters.
- Biometric and QR-Encrypted Vetting: Managing high-speed entry systems that use 3D facial recognition to vet thousands of professionals per hour without creating bottlenecks.
- Forensic-Grade Surveillance: Operating SIRA-compliant 4K Ultra HD systems that now require 90 days of data retention for high-risk sectors like banking and gold trading.
- AI-Driven Anomaly Detection: Utilizing real-time video analytics that can identify "non-standard" behavioral patterns - such as unauthorized loitering in restricted server rooms - before a breach occurs.

Mobile Vigilance and Perimeter Integrity
The final line of defense for a financial hub is a mobile presence that is unpredictable and rigorous. While static posts manage the visible facades, the true depth of security is found in the patrolling of non-visible areas, such as underground vaults, loading docks, and utility shafts. In 2026, ‘Smart Patrol’ units utilize NFC tags and GPS verification to provide transparent, tamper-proof records of their movements.
By conducting randomized lockdown checks and physical inspections of hardware locks, these units dissuade advanced criminals targeting critical infrastructure.
